The explosive interview has over 210 million views on Twitter alone as of this article being published. That exceeded even the most aggressive expectations and adds more supporting evidence to the notion that Americans are turning off network television and cable news.
Ep. 19 Debate Night with Donald J Trump pic.twitter.com/ayPfII48CO
— Tucker Carlson (@TuckerCarlson) August 24, 2023
To be clear, impressions do not translate into full video views, but even if only 10% of the people who had the video in their feed watched all or part of it, that’s still over 20 million. That also doesn’t count the views on the various other online channels that published it.
By comparison, Carlson’s previous episode on Twitter yielded just under 10 million views.
